A Novel Synthesis of 1,3,5-Trisubstituted Pyrazoles through a Spiro-pyrazoline Intermediate via a Tandem 1,3-Dipolar
Sureshbabu Dadiboyena1, Edward J Valente, Ashton T Hamme
1Department of Chemistry, College of Science, Engineering and Technology, Jackson State University, Jackson, Mississippi 39217 USA.
Abstract:
The syntheses of an important class of hitherto unreported 1,3,5-pyrazoles, inspired by an unanticipated eliminatory ring opening are described. The reported pyrazole compounds were constructed through the Huisgen cyclization of 2-methylene-1,3,3-trimethylindoline and an in situ generated nitrile imine. The newly formed spiro-pyrazoline intermediate presumably then undergoes a ring opening/elimination process to afford a pyrazole, as evidenced by single X-ray crystal data. The current report constitutes the first formal observation of this kind of ring opening involving a spiro-pyrazoline intermediate.
